Automobile Engine: The automobile engine is the device that provides power for the car, serving as the heart of the vehicle, determining its power, fuel efficiency, stability, and environmental performance. Depending on the power source, automobile engines can be categorized into diesel engines, gasoline engines, electric vehicle motors, and hybrid engines, among others. Working Principle: A four-stroke gasoline engine mixes air and gasoline in a certain proportion to form a good combustible mixture. During the intake stroke, the mixture is drawn into the cylinder. The compressed mixture is ignited and burned to generate thermal energy. The high-temperature and high-pressure gases act on the top of the piston, driving the piston to perform reciprocating linear motion, which then outputs mechanical energy externally through the connecting rod, crankshaft, and flywheel mechanism. A four-stroke gasoline engine completes one working cycle during the intake stroke, compression stroke, power stroke, and exhaust stroke.

Car noises have diverse causes, with common problem areas including suspension, brakes, chassis, and engine. In the suspension system, faulty shock absorbers may produce bouncing sounds when going over bumps, while loose steering knuckles can create squeaking noises during turns. Worn-out brake pads or grooved rotors often generate hissing metallic sounds when braking. For chassis components, a loose exhaust pipe bracket may cause rattling noises on rough roads. In the engine compartment, uneven belt tension can lead to squealing sounds that affect cooling efficiency. Interior issues like loose door panels or seats may produce clicking sounds during vibration. Simple self-check: Identify the sound source - front-end noises often indicate steering problems, while rear noises typically relate to suspension. I've tried this method: Sounds under the hood, like ticking, are often loose belts or fan blades hitting something; Wheel area noises, squeaking when turning indicates damaged suspension ball joints, hissing when braking means worn brake pads; Metallic sounds from under the car require checking chassis component screws. Speed variation test: Low-speed bumping noises may indicate shock absorber issues, high-speed vibrations suggest exhaust pipe problems. Interior noises commonly come from shifted seats or loose glove compartments.
